A History of the Maratha People Vol.I

Author: Kincaid, C.A.
Parasnis, D.B.

Keywords: Maratha History, Kincaid, Parasnis, Bhosle, Shivaji, Peshwa, Bajirao, Mastani

Publisher: Oxford University Press, London

Description: Originally published in three volumes, this is the second edition of Parasnis and Kincaid’s account of the history of the Marathas, all compiled into one book. The story starts from the rise of the Bhosles in AD 1600 and ends in the 1800s. It is a comprehensive political narrative of the Marathas, referring to the internal political dynamics, wars, treaties, and alliances with other contemporary ruling powers. The book also contains a few maps and interesting illustrations of significant individuals like Shahji, Bajirao I, Mastani, Nana Phadnavis, etc.
